  • What is professional air quality testing?

    Professional air quality testing is the process of assessing indoor or outdoor air for harmful pollutants, allergens, and contaminants. This involves using specialized equipment to measure levels of particulate matter, carbon monoxide, volatile organic compounds (VOCs), mold spores, and more. The testing can also detect toxic gases like radon or substances such as asbestos that may be present in older buildings. Professional air quality testing is conducted by trained experts who follow rigorous methodologies to ensure accurate results. The data collected from these tests helps property owners, facility managers, or residents understand the air quality and identify potential health risks. Whether its for a home, workplace, or industrial site, professional air quality testing provides actionable insights to eliminate pollutants and create a healthier living or working environment.

  • What areas of a property are most commonly tested for meth residues?

    Common areas tested for meth residues include walls, floors, ceilings, HVAC systems, kitchens, bathrooms, and any surfaces that may have been exposed to smoke or chemicals during meth production or use.
